常见的 http 代理服务器软件:squid:开源的高级缓存代理服务器apache traffic server:轻量级的代理,以其性能和可扩展性著称haproxy:面向高可用性和负载均衡的代理服务器varnish cache:专注于缓存的代理服务器,提供极快的响应时间nginx:流行的 web 服务器,也可以用作逆向代理privoxy:注重隐私的代理服务器,提供匿名代理功能
常见的 HTTP 代理服务器软件
HTTP 代理服务器是介于客户端和目标服务器之间的中介软件,帮助管理和优化网络请求。以下是一些常见的 HTTP 代理服务器软件:
Squid
- 开源且广泛使用的 HTTP 代理服务器
- 提供高级缓存和过滤功能
- 支持多种认证协议
Apache Traffic Server
- 由 Apache 软件基金会开发的轻量级代理
- 以其高性能和可扩展性而闻名
- 提供丰富的功能,包括缓存、负载均衡和压缩
HAProxy
- 面向高可用性和负载均衡的代理服务器
- 以其处理大量并发连接的能力而著称
- 提供高级健康检查和故障转移功能
Varnish Cache
- 专注于缓存的 HTTP 加速代理服务器
- 采用内存驻留缓存,提供极快的响应时间
- 支持集群配置,以提高可扩展性和可用性
- 以其作为 Web 服务器的用途而闻名,但也可以用作逆向代理
- 提供负载均衡、SSL 终止和缓存功能
- 以其轻量级和高性能而著称
Privoxy
- 注重隐私的 HTTP 代理服务器
- 提供匿名代理功能,可保护用户隐私
- 允许用户修改 HTTP 标头和移除跟踪器
选择代理服务器的考虑因素
选择代理服务器时,应考虑以下因素:
- 需求与用例:需要考虑代理服务器将如何使用,是用于缓存、负载均衡还是隐私增强。
- 功能和性能:评估代理服务器提供的功能以及其处理请求的能力。
- 可扩展性和可维护性:考虑代理服务器是否能够随着需求的增长而扩展,以及是否易于维护和管理。
以上就是常见的http代理服务器软件有哪些的详细内容,更多请关注叮当号网其它相关文章!
文章来自互联网,只做分享使用。发布者:周斌,转转请注明出处:https://www.dingdanghao.com/article/474177.html